      The paper deals with an initial-boundary value problem for the transport equation \((u+v)_t + u_x = 0\), \(v = {\mathcal M}u\), \(u(0,t) = \varphi (t)\), \(u(x,0) = v(x,0) = 0\), \(t \in [0,T]\), \(x \in [0,L]\), where \(\mathcal M\) is a hysteresis operator, more specifically the play operator or its combinations (the so-called Prandtl-Ishlinskij operator). Considering alternatively \(x\) and \(t\) as the `time' variable and rewriting the problem as an abstract evolution equation of the form \(U' + AU \ni f\) in \(L^2 \times L^2\) with an \(m\)-accretive operator \(A\), the authors obtain two different existence, uniqueness and regularity results. In particular, as it is often the case in hyperbolic PDEs with convex hysteresis, shocks do not occur.
